Best Burger In Lake Forest Area: Reader's Pick The Peanut Gallery
"No other burger comes close," a Lake Forest-Lake Bluff Patch reader responded in our recent survey.
LAKE FOREST, IL — Last week, we asked Lake Forest-Lake Bluff Patch readers to share their recommendations for the best burger joint in the area.
The results are in, and one spot emerged as the clear favorite among the dozens of respondents to our unscientific survey.
The Peanut Gallery, located in the Westwood Center at 950 N. Western Ave., had the support of nearly 30 percent of residents.

The co-owners of The Gallery —Lake Forest native Cecilia Lanyon and 2009 Best Chef: Midwest James Beard Award nominee Dominic Zumpano — opened the fast-casual burger joint in December 2019 to offer a relaxed diner feel and family-focused atmosphere.
What makes it the best?
"Not too big or small, a little greasy & oh so tasty," one reader said.
"Best taste and nostalgic burger joint feel!"
"The combination of specialty topping and high quality meat."
Other local honorable mentions from our reader survey included:
- The Lantern, 768 N. Western Ave., Lake Forest
- Maevery Public House, 20 E. Scranton Ave., Lake Bluff
- Deer Path Inn, 255 E. Illinois Road, Lake Forest
